Immunogen
- Immunogen
- Synthetic peptide from C-Terminus of human RPL14 (P50914, NP_003964). Percent identity by BLAST analysis: Human, Chimpanzee, Gorilla, Gibbon, Monkey, Galago, Panda, Dog, Guinea pig (100%); Elephant, Bat, Rabbit (92%); Marmoset, Bovine, Pig (85%); Mouse, Rat (84%).

Storage & Handling
- Storage Conditions
- Short term: store at 4°C. Long term: add glycerol to 40-50%, aliquot to avoid freeze-thaw cycles, and store at -20°C. Protect from light.
